Seattle Theatre Group (STG) presents Mika on Monday, October 26, 2009 at 7:30pm at the Moore Theatre.

By now it is clear that Mika is not as other artists are. His surname could just as well be 'Singular'. Enveloped in an imaginative musical world of his own creation, he is one of the few British male pop stars of his age that doesn't run with the pack. Classically trained, racially mixed and prone to theatrical physical gesture, he has become a scion of ambitiously delivered self-expression. He says his music can be condensed easily, 'the basic principals are that it is joyful and empowering and doesn't cowtow to fashion or convention,' calling to mind an old and almost forgotten pop notion: individuality.

Mika opened his pop career with the defining single Grace Kelly. It has sold almost 3 million copies worldwide and was only the second British single to top the chart on downloads alone. His total single sales from Life In Cartoon Motion add up beyond six million. The album itself bagged over 5 million till receipts. Mika was nominated for and won awards from the Brits, the Grammys, the Ivor Novellos, Capital Radio, Q magazine, The World Music Awards, BT and Vodaphone, Virgin Media and MTV's Europe, Asia, Australia and Japan, amongst others. But the statistics only hint at the strident grip he boldly took on pop music when he entered its fray; they are the neat vindication that one of pop's biggest outsiders could conquer from within.

Mika's new album, The Boy Who Knew Too Much, will be released on September 22, 2009.
